Early Childhood Toddler Teacher Academy For The ONE Lakeland, FL Job Details Full-time $15 - $17 an hour 1 day ago Qualifications CPR Certification High school diploma or GED First Aid Certification Working with students Classroom experience Teaching Full Job Description Toddler Teacher - Academy For The ONE We are seeking a compassionate and nurturing Toddler Teacher to join Academy For The ONE. The ideal candidate will have a passion for early childhood education, a love for working with young children, and a commitment to modeling Christian values in daily interactions. This role involves creating a safe, loving, and engaging classroom environment where toddlers can grow socially, emotionally, spiritually, and academically. Responsibilities Plan and implement age-appropriate activities and lesson plans that support toddlers' cognitive, social, emotional, physical, and spiritual development. Integrate Christian values and faith-based principles into daily lessons, interactions, and classroom activities. Provide individualized attention and encouragement to support each child's unique developmental needs and learning style. Foster a nurturing, loving, and safe environment where children feel secure and valued. Manage classroom behavior using positive guidance and age-appropriate redirection techniques. Supervise children at all times to ensure their safety and well-being during classroom activities, meals, playtime, and outdoor activities. Communicate regularly and professionally with parents regarding children's progress, behavior, and daily experiences. Work collaboratively with teachers and staff to create a positive educational experience for students and families. Maintain a clean, organized, and welcoming classroom environment. Participate in staff meetings and professional development opportunities to remain current with early childhood education best practices Candidate must be: At least 18 years of age. A high school graduate or equivalent. Cleared of any criminal record. DCF certified by completing the required 45 hours of DCF training or be willing to complete it within the first year. CPR, First Aid, and Blood Borne Pathogen certified or obtain upon hire. Mentally and physically capable of caring for a group of children, including lifting a child if needed. Punctual, dependable, consistent, and a commitment to adhere to our standards of excellence.
